Do I need Certified Translations to German?

keyboard_arrow_down
Yes. Any certificate (Marriage, PCC, Medical) submitted for an Austrian visa must be translated to German by a translator certified by the Austrian Courts (Gerichtlich beeidigter Dolmetscher). We provide certified Certified Translations recognized by Austrian authorities.

Do Austrian consulates require Apostille on all certificates?

keyboard_arrow_down
Yes. All certificates must be legalized with a Hague Apostille in your country of origin before they can be translated and submitted for your visa.

What is the German A1 requirement for Austria?

keyboard_arrow_down
For family reunification and settlement permits, applicants must prove basic German skills (A1 level) prior to entry. The certificate must be issued by a recognized testing institute (Goethe-Institut, ร–SD) and is valid for 1 year from the date of issue.
